Motorcyclist Dies After Crashing into Guardrail on SR 167

The 43-year-old man from Kent lost control and struck a guardrail in Sumner on Saturday.

A 43-year-old Kent man died after he lost control and struck a guardrail on SR 167 in Sumner, according to the Washington State Patrol.

The accident happened around 12:43 a.m. on Saturday.

The motorcyclist was riding his 2008 Kawasaki ZG1400 on northbound SR 167 near SR 410.

Authorities have not released the man’s name, but he was wearing a helmet at the time of the crash.

It is unknown whether drugs or alcohol were involved.

The Washington State Patrol has not determined the cause of the accident.
